Ticket: Restock planner release 2.4 (Snackpilot). Changes: route optimizer now accounts for machine-level sell-through, and low-stock alerts fire at 20% instead of 10%. QA passed on staging; dry run against last week's routes matched expected loads. Release manager: this needs sign-off before Thursday's cutover window. No rollback concerns — planner output is advisory only. Sign-off required from the approver named below.

signatory, yahog-badug: Quenix Ulaael

**Release checklist — Schemadex event registry, step 7**

Before you flip the switch: make sure every producer team has re-registered against the v3 registry, and double-check that the compatibility mode is set to `backward` (someone set it to `none` last cycle — fun times). Run the smoke publisher against staging and confirm consumers pick up the new envelope format. Once that's green, you're clear to promote. Paste the promoted build identifier below this line.

trace token, kajeg-tadup: htk31_ea4436123ab4c9e337062126feef2c5

**Alert: FirmwareChannelDrift (Ottervale fleet)**

Fires when devices on the stable update channel report a firmware hash not present in the signed manifest. This may indicate a compromised distribution node or a stale mirror. Severity is high until the hash is verified against the release ledger. Verification steps and signing-key rotation procedure are on the internal review page.

runbook for tagug-hafog: https://jira.lumiclabs.internal/projects/pages/pages/9773c0d8

**Q3 Planning Note — Dept Heads**

Quick update: the Brimford Stores pilot kicks off mid-quarter across six locations in the Varden region. We're running the full Shelfwise bundle, with Marta's team handling onboarding and Keld covering logistics. Expect some noise in support tickets the first two weeks — that's normal. Budget stays within the envelope we agreed in June. Please flag staffing gaps by Friday. One more thing that needs to stay inside this group.

board note of kadug-tawig: Only 5 of the 100 pilot accounts renewed Oliath, so a churn review is set for April 15.